MOSUL, Iraq โ River police in Nineveh province recovered the body of a young man from the Tigris River bed in eastern Mosul, a police source said. The body was located near the Yarmajah area following eight days of search operations in the Badush district.
The source said it has not yet been confirmed whether the body belongs to a young man who drowned in the area eight days ago. The father of the missing man has suggested the recovered remains may not be those of his son, and identification efforts are continuing.
Police said prolonged exposure to water may have altered the body's facial features, prompting careful forensic work. The remains were transferred to a forensic medicine institution for identification and an autopsy.
Investigations are ongoing to clarify the circumstances of the case, according to the source.
